Soviet Union 1922 10,000 Rubles Standard Issue
Soviet Union · 1922 · 10,000 Rubles
A red stamp featuring the emblem of the Russian SFSR, including a hammer and sickle, rising sun, and wheat sheaves, with the denomination '10,000 Rubles' at the bottom.
Issued during the early years of the Soviet Union, this stamp reflects the new communist state's iconography and the severe hyperinflation experienced in the post-revolutionary period.
